Sec.  57.4130  Surface electric substations and liquid storage facilities.



    The requirements of this standard apply to surface areas only.

    (a) If a hazard to persons could be created, no combustible 

materials shall be stored or allowed to accumulate within 25 feet of the 

following:

    (1) Electric substations.

    (2) Unburied, flammable or combustible liquid storage tanks.

    (3) Any group of containers used for storage of more than 60 gallons 

of flammable or combustible liquids.

    (b) The area within the 25-foot perimeter shall be kept free of dry 

vegetation.
